    Fort Worth Symphony Orchestra History

    The Fort Worth Symphony Orchestra (FWSO) has a rich history that dates back to its founding in 1912. Initially formed as a community orchestra, it has evolved into one of the premier orchestras in Texas and the United States. Over the years, the FWSO has been dedicated to enhancing the cultural landscape of Fort Worth and the surrounding areas. It gained its first professional conductor in the 1940s, which marked a significant turning point in its journey. The orchestra has been held in high regard for its commitment to educational outreach and community engagement. Under the leadership of various music directors, including renowned conductors like Anshel Brusilow and Miguel Harth-Bedoya, the FWSO has grown in both size and reputation. The orchestra has performed a vast repertoire, ranging from classical masterpieces to contemporary works, and has collaborated with numerous eminent soloists and guest conductors. The establishment of the Bass Performance Hall in 1998 provided the FWSO with a world-class venue, further solidifying its status as a leading cultural institution in the region.
